How they got here: By beating the Dutch rather impressively into second place in Group 3 which they came through without losing a game.

Manager: Karel Bruckner

Star turn: Europe's Player of the Year, Pavel Nedved is a brilliant attacking midfielder who can wreak havoc from the space immediately in front of opposing defences. Terrific on the ball, a perceptive passer, he can beat opponents and finishes well. This hasn't been the best of seasons for the 31-year-old but with international retirement imminent (again) he'll be keen to shine here.

Prospects: Nedved may be the only really world class player but this is a team with a lot of very good players. Big Jan Koller and the likes of Petr Cech, Milan Baros and Stepan Vachousek might just steal the show.
